Leverage Digital Tools to Stay Competitive

To stay relevant in 2026, local businesses must adopt digital tools that boost efficiency, visibility, and customer engagement. Cloud POS systems, automated scheduling, and AI chatbots streamline daily operations. These technologies also improve service consistency and reduce costs. With the right tools, businesses deliver the seamless experiences modern consumers expect.

According to a Gartner study, companies using AI saw a 15.8% boost in revenue. They also reported 15.2% cost savings and a 22.6% rise in productivity. These findings come from a survey of 822 business leaders conducted between September and November 2023. Such results highlight the power of digital tools.

Harness Social Media for Local Engagement

McKinsey reports that digital platforms now heavily shape consumer purchase journeys. Social media use for product research has risen to 32% on average, up from 27% in 2023. The increase is even stronger in emerging markets. Also, 29% of consumers in Germany, the UK, and the US purchased a brand discovered on social media. 

Platforms like Instagram, Facebook, and TikTok help brands showcase products and interact with communities in real time. Features such as Stories, Reels, and local hashtags boost visibility. Prompt responses strengthen customer relationships. With the right strategy, social media becomes a powerful, cost-effective driver of local awareness and loyalty.

Use Data and Feedback to Improve Services

By analyzing purchase patterns, website behavior, and customer feedback, businesses can spot strengths, gaps, and new opportunities. Tools like analytics dashboards and digital surveys offer real-time insights. Acting on this data helps refine products and improve service speed. This agility enables local businesses to meet expectations and deliver consistently better experiences.

ScienceDirect study shows that companies using data-driven marketing strengthen audience connections, building trust and loyalty. This leads to higher sales and more stable revenues. In the research, 80% of global panelists emphasized the importance of marketing. Additionally, 77.4% expressed confidence in the future of data-driven strategies. 

Collaborate Within the Local Community

By partnering online with nearby businesses, schools, and local organizations, companies can expand their reach and share resources efficiently. Community-focused digital efforts like virtual events and cross-promotions boost local visibility. Shared social media spotlights also strengthen connections. Through these collaborations, local businesses build a stronger, more supportive community ecosystem.

The Chamber of Business and Industry of Centre County highlights effective local partnerships, such as breweries teaming with food trucks. This setup attracts more customers and creates a lively atmosphere. Independent bookstores and coffee shops also collaborate by offering coffee alongside browsing. These partnerships increase engagement and encourage longer customer visits for both businesses.

How can local businesses protect their data and customers’ information online?

Local businesses can protect data with strong encryption, secure payment gateways, and regularly updated security systems. Multi-factor authentication and employee training further reduce risks. Regular backups and strict access controls also help safeguard customer information from potential breaches.
